California Board of Pharmacy Disciplinary Action Against Pharmacies in April 2016

Advance Medical Pharmacy, PHY 46345, Administrative Case AC 5010
Walnut Creek, CA
Through a disciplinary action of the Board, the license is voluntarily surrendered, however, the surrender is stayed until May 1, 2016, at which time the pharmacy shall be sold or closed.
Decision effective 4/20/2016.

Jefferson Plaza Pharmacy, PHY 11062, Administrative Case AC 5113
Redwood City, CA
Through a disciplinary action of the Board, the license is revoked and canceled and the right to practice or operate has ended.
Decision effective 4/8/2016.

Kerr’s Pharmacy, PHY 35423, Administrative Case AC 5106
Los Angeles, CA
Through a disciplinary action of the Board, the license is revoked, the revocation is stayed, and the licensee is placed on probation for 4 years and is subject to the terms and conditions in the decision.
Decision effective 4/1/2016.

Los Angeles County Harbor UCLA Medical Center Pharmacy, HPE 4775, Administrative Case AC 5199
Torrance, CA
Through a disciplinary action of the Board, the license is revoked, the revocation is stayed, and the license is placed on probation for 3 years, and is subject to the terms and conditions in the decision.
Decision effective 4/20/2016.

Sierra Pharmacy, PHY 49260, Administrative Case AC 4826
San Bernardino, CA
Through a disciplinary action of the Board, the license is revoked, the revocation is stayed, and the licensee is placed on probation for 4 years and is subject to the terms and conditions in the decision including a seven day suspension from pharmacy operations beginning May 2, 2016 through May 9, 2016.
Decision effective 4/1/2016.
